Default I got the "Cheers" DVD!

I've only watched the pilot thus far, but I wasn't disappointed. The soundtrack is remixed into stereo, but they still use the original theme music from the first season (without the double-tracked vocals), as well as the original text font. So far, the episodes seem to be uncut; about 25 minutes each. The video is about as good as it gets for TV filmed in 1982.

I'll let you know if further viewing makes me change my mind.

Quote:
Originally posted by FOLN@NFan
are the eps remastered or unremastered?
They're remastered, and they look better than I've ever seen them. Paramount did a great job with this one. The sound is remixed to 2.0 stereo.

Quote:
Originally posted by FOLN@NFan
is the theme really that different? or is it just like it was when N@N FIRST BEGAN showing Cheers, w/ the regular-length themes?
Um, I guess the themes are the way they were when Nick At Nite began showing them. Nick At Nite's aim at that time was to air the episodes as they were originally broadcast on NBC - no edits or time compression. The version of the theme used for the DVD is the same as it was when the first season was originally broadcast over twenty years ago.
